Timothy R. Saunders, D.D.S., assistant dean of Clinic Administration and a professor of Clinical Dentistry

Saunders earned his D.D.S. degree from Creighton University School of Dentistry, Omaha, Nebraska. Upon completing a one-year General Rotating Internship at USAF Medical Center Scott, Scott Air Force Base, Illinois, Saunders attended the Mayo Graduate School of Medicine Mayo Clinic, Rochester, Minnesota, where he completed his three-year residency training in Prosthodontics and Maxillofacial Prosthetics. He then spent the following twenty-four years practicing and teaching prosthodontics and maxillofacial prosthetics while actively serving in the United States Air Force.

Simultaneously, he was honored with the appointment as the Special Consultant in Prosthodontics to the Air Force Surgeon General and served in this capacity for over fifteen years prior to his military retirement as a Full Colonel. Subsequently, Saunders joined the faculty of the Herman Ostrow School of Dentistry of the University of Southern California, Los Angeles, California, where he continued to practice as a prosthodontist and serve as a professor of Clinical Dentistry until what would prove to be a short-lived retirement. During his tenure at USC, Saunders was repeatedly recognized for his teaching expertise by his students and his peers, who bestowed multiple teaching awards upon him. In 2011, Saunders joined the faculty of the University of Detroit Mercy School of Dentistry.

Saunders is a life fellow and diplomate of the American Board of Prosthodontics; a life fellow of Omicron Kappa Upsilon; a life fellow and past president of the American Academy of Maxillofacial Prosthetics; a life fellow of the Pierre Fauchard Academy, the International College of Dentists, and the American College of Dentists. Additionally, Saunders holds membership in various local, state, and national dental organizations.
